导言:tpwallet 作为数字资产与支付入口,出现网络错误是用户最直观的不满点。表层看是连通性问题,深层则牵涉到 BaaS 架构、多地域部署、合规要求、可编程支付逻辑与全球化平台设计。本文将从技术、合规与产品实践三维度深入探讨原因与对策。
一、网络错误的常见技术起因
1) 传输层与接入:移动网络、DNS 解析、TLS 握手失败或 CDN 缓存失效都会导致客户端报错。2) 后端依赖:tpwallet 常依赖 BaaS(Blockchain-as-a-Service)与第三方结算网关,节点不可用或跨链网关限流会引发超时与错误码。3) 节点与共识延迟:若钱包直连区块链节点,节点不同步或 RPC 接口不可用会导致交易查询/广播失败。4) 可编程逻辑错误:智能合约调用失败、参数校验或重放保护触发也会返回网络/业务错误。
二、BaaS 在问题链中的角色
BaaS 提供托管节点、跨链桥与托管密钥服务。优点是快速接入并降低运维成本,但也带来单点或区域故障风险:
- 多租户资源争用导致性能抖动;
- BaaS 的版本升级或策略变更可能不兼容现有 API;
- 数据主权与合规要求限制某些地区使用托管节点。
因此必须设计多 BaaS 供应商备援与抽象层(接口网关、适配器),以减少供应链级中断对钱包的影响。
三、全球化技术趋势与对 tpwallet 的要求

1) 多云多区域部署与边缘计算,降低网络跳数与延迟;
2) 服务网格与分布式追踪(tracing)用于快速定位跨域调用失败;
3) 可编排的基础设施(IaC)与 GitOps 流程,支持快速恢复与一致性发布;
4) 隐私保留计算与联邦学习,使合规与智能能力并行。
这些趋势要求 tpwallet 在架构层面具备动态路由、流量旁路与灰度回滚能力。
四、安全与监管(Security & Compliance)影响

网络错误有时是安全策略导致(WAF、DDoS 防护、IP 封堵)。同时合规措施(KYC/AML、数据驻留)影响跨境请求的处理:
- GDPR/PIPL 要求最小化数据传输,可能导致某些功能在特定区域受限;
- 金融监管与许可(支付牌照、虚拟资产管理)要求记录审计与可追溯性,增加系统复杂度。
建议:将安全规则和合规模块设计为可编排、可回退的策略层,并在错误响应中区分因合规引起的功能受限与真实网络故障。
五、智能商业支付与可编程性
智能商业支付强调可编程的钱流:定时支付、条件触发、链上链下混合结算。可编程性带来新的错误面:参数冲突、合约逻辑回退、状态机不一致。为此:
- 采用幂等设计、事务补偿与状态机建模;
- 在客户端与服务端实现客户端退避与重试策略,并使用幂等 token 防止重复扣款;
- 将复杂合约交互抽象为可审计的工作流,引入模拟/回放测试链路。
六、面向全球化智能平台的工程实践
1) 多区域路由与健康探测:自动将流量切换到最近的健康实例;
2) 可观测性建设:统一日志、分布式 tracing、指标告警与 SLO/SLA 指标;
3) 可编程网关:基于策略对请求做实时改写、熔断与降级;
4) 灾备与演练:定期故障注入(Chaos Engineering)验证恢复流程。
七、运营与用户体验建议
- 错误信息透明化:将具体错误类型映射为用户可理解的提示与操作建议(如“请检查网络/稍后重试/联系客服”);
- 进阶诊断工具:提供网络诊断一键上传(日志/抓包/链上 tx id),协助运维定位;
- SLA 与补偿策略:在支付失败或双扣等场景提前定义补偿流程,减少信任损耗。
结语:tpwallet 的“网络错误”往往是多因素叠加的结果,解决路径既要在底层网络与 BaaS 供应链上做冗余与可观测,也要求在合规、可编程支付逻辑与全球化平台能力上做工程化支撑。通过多供应商备援、可编程安全策略、统一观测与用户友好的错误治理,tpwallet 能在全球化竞赛中提高可靠性与合规性,支撑更复杂的智能商业支付场景。
评论
SkyWalker
对 BaaS 单点风险的分析很到位,建议补充多活 DNS 的实战配置。
李晓彤
关于合规导致的功能受限部分,很实用,能否再说明下不同司法辖区的数据驻留策略?
CryptoFan42
喜欢可观测性与 chaos engineering 的建议,做过一次故障演练确实很管用。
码农小夏
幂等与补偿设计是关键,尤其在跨链支付场景,感谢这篇实战导向的拆解。